What are the benefits to raising the NP levels of a servant? The only thing I can really tell is that I can charge the Np to 200 or 300 percent, is there anything else?
It does 2 things: allows for greater power of the main attack and allows for greater overcharge of the secondary effects.

Totally depends on the servant. For some, the additional effects are quite underwhelming (E.G. Tamamo and Waver) but others will get a huge boost to damage. Overcharge is another benefit, however.
It buffs the effects that aren't affected by overcharge, generally it means more damage, but if the NP doesn't do damage it can be other things.
Waver for example NP1 have a 30% defende down on enemys and NP2 it is 40% (post interlude). Tamamo gets a boost in her heal.
Also Archer Artoria benefits from being np2 because of her heal skill that has a demerit of -10% np gauge, so you can use it with 110% or more np gauge and still fire your NP
But generally is just the damage that gets boosted
